James and the Giant Peach
[cert U, 79 mins]
James is an orphan who goes to live with his two
horrid aunts. When an enormous peach grows in the
garden, he befriends a group of insects that help him
to escape. Based on Roald Dahl's classic tale
Director: Henry Selick
Starring: Voices: Joanna Lumley, Miriam Margolyes, Susan Sarandon
Level: KS1, KS2
Subjects: Art & Design, Literacy, PHSE
